This recipe is a simple make-ahead meal that will provide you with enough nutrients to tackle the longest days, and allow you to spend a little extra time cozy in bed.
Ingredients:
- ½ cup rolled oats
- ½ cup milk (any variety)
- 1 container of strawberry yogurt
- 1 teaspoon sweetener (honey, agave or sugar)
- ½ cup sliced strawberries
- 1 crumbled graham cracker sheet for garnish
Directions:
Step 1:
Add all ingredients, except the graham cracker, to a mason jar.
Step 2:
Secure with a lid and shake.
Step 3:
Refrigerate overnight.
Step 4:
Top with graham cracker crumbles and enjoy!
Insider Tip:
Swap out the flavor of yogurt and pair with a matching fruit to mix it up. Some of my favorites are peach, cherry, blueberry and pumpkin spice. Add a teaspoon of pumpkin pie spice or cinnamon with this combo.
